I am going to give you the most honest answer your going to get in this forum. The chances of making the team are slim to none. Anybody that says softball is an easy sport knows nothing of the game. You would not be eligible to play freshman ball so it would either be J.V. or Varsity. Most girls at that level have been playing for years with many playing on travel/tournament teams a well. If you are really fast as a runner you may have a shot if the coach wants to carry a player to pinch run. I have been coaching for fifteen years and don't know any team that carried a player that had no skill except for speed. I am not telling you don't try, you may be a one in a million gifted athlete. Just don't feel to let down if you don't have the skills to make it. By the way, do you understand the game of women's softball and how its played. There are reasons why players do certain things when on the field and it comes with having played and instinct. Something a coach can't teach you.By the way it's never too late to start anything. Good luck to you.
